The RV also includes sound features -- you can hear the toilet flush, the radio plays music and crickets chirping, and your food will sizzle on the stove after pushing on the burner.
One thing to keep in mind: with all of the accessories and extras, an adult should be in charge of the RV's assembly.
Hours of Interactive, Role-playing Fun
The Glamour Camper is an excellent play-set for a camping adventure with Barbie. Open up the RV to cook over the campfire and sleep in the cozy sleeping bag under the stars, or close the RV up and watch a movie on the big-screen TV with Barbie and her friends. Your child will enjoy hanging out with Barbie in the full-sized kitchen or under the luxurious pop-out tent. The Glamour Camper will keep her busy for hours providing interactive, role-playing fun with Barbie and all her friends.
What's in the Box
Barbie Glamour Camper, camper stickers, and over 30 accessories. (Batteries not included.)

My 6 year old wanted the Barbie camper because she plays with my old one when she visits her grandma. I thought it would be a nice addition and although she is happy to have it and likes the fact it has sounds, she was complaining in the first 5 minutes that the wheels don't work. Who designed a Barbie camper where the wheels aren't low enough to really roll across the floor (carpet or hard flooring)? And I agree with the other comments that the sides don't stay shut when you try to move it and the only storage space for the utensils/plates flies open all the time. It really is cheaply made. I think Mattel needs to do some serious design and quality control with its manufacturing plants. We also have the Barbie with the hair coloring and it is horrible quality. My girls still love to play with them and some of them are good like the John Deere Barbie...and I will say the Diamond Castle was well done when we bought that but the products are not consistently good like they were years ago.

Does she love it? yes. Easy to assemble? yes. Does it really roll? Well, uh, yes and no. My complaint is that it rolls as long as you don't have carpet/ area rug to push it on. It's a low- rider. And the side panel that opens out will not completely shut (opposite the 'tent' pop-out), therefore, it comes apart while the child drags it across the floor. So, I had to teach her to push it while holding that panel closed- sort of hard for a 5 year-old to do consistantly. I had Barbie and her accessories as a child and my complaint on the whole to Mattel would be- Why can't you make'em like you did 30 years ago? The quality with all the 'new' Barbie items just isn't there. My best advise is to spend your $70 bucks at EBAY on the 1972 version of this.

I was very disappointed in this camper. I had the original orange one as a child and I played with it outside in the yard with my dolls. This new one doesn't roll because the wheels are not large enough. My daughter has to push it across the floor! The box claims "Wheels really roll" but they don't. Very disappointed, I contacted Mattel and they said they'd mail me $3 voucher for my problem. Not much consolation for a $70 toy that is poorly designed.
